The Kelana Jaya LRT Line is set to receive 26 new trains which will be fully operational by 2031, as part of efforts to improve reliability amid ongoing service disruptions.
Rapid Rail said it has increased maintenance work by replacing worn parts earlier under a condition-based approach, noting that recent disruptions stem from ageing components and temporary instability linked to system upgrades.
